She moved to New Orleans to work for the war effort including working on Naval Ships as a riveter. After the war, Nell became a lifelong employee of Southern Bell Telephone Company, holding many positions from operator to lineman to manager. Nell was also was active in St. Francis Xavier Catholic Church in Metairie, she volunteered for many charitable and community organizations, and was a member of Telephone Pioneers of America.
